One thing you need to make sure is that you do NOT run Netbios over TCP/IP
or if you have to, block it out on your Router. This way, you make sure
that nobody can connect to your drives and wipe them out. Security Sites
are the best places to check out along with Hacker news sites. You will
baiscally get all info on how to protect your network.
